The Adventures of Automedon is P. R. Gibbons’ first novel based on a lifetime obsession with the Trojan Epic Cycle and the realities of the Bronze Age. He presents the entire epic cycle from the point of view of Automedon, a slave plucked from the tiny island of Skyros to become Patroklos’ squire, and ultimately Achilles’ charioteer during the most dramatic battles of the Trojan War. Automedon is a poor ancillary, but his fortune as a survivor enables him to build a rich tapestry of tales from King Peleus’s youth until the king’s worldly existence ceases. With the help of Briseis, a Hittite priestess who has learned how to write, Automedon’s greatest treasure is his library produced on the battlefield. It details his life with the Myrmidons and the major events occurring before, during, and after the Great War through his interaction with Peleus, Achilles, Aias, Odysseus, Nestor, Calchas, Chiron, Thetis, Diomedes, Hektor, Priam, Helen, Andromache, and many others.
